The reader must be prepared for the fact that in front of him - not a textbook on the theory of dialogic communication. Instead, this book is a competent and interesting exploration, which is offered by Father Jan Kloczowski both to a specialist who is interested in the nuances of the topic, and to anyone who is not indifferent to the spiritual problems of life. It seems valuable that the author harmoniously attaches to the consideration of the theoretical views of the creators of the philosophy of dialogue significant details of their lives, which often provide an opportunity to see the figure of the thinker in a new way. The reader will be able to find many original and little-known moments in the philosophical path of such a relatively well-known philosopher in Ukraine as Martin Buber - not to mention Franz Rosenzweig, who has not yet "discovered" in our country, the concept of which Jan Klochowski the second part of his work.
